Output c3fa59356966525e6cafbfe8fd5eda19bac1e8292b826b4ffb200d92440e0010:42

value
78769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7383fb45391f5ea99a8a34e7cd1cc0f48876054 OP_EQUAL
address
3JPnxtQ9ki4dpQedwZSYoDHkwwnrgAddqe
transaction
c3fa59356966525e6cafbfe8fd5eda19bac1e8292b826b4ffb200d92440e0010
spent
true